For the "activation" issue of newly purchased lithium-ion batteries, there are numerous claims that the charging time must exceed 12 hours and be repeated three times in order to activate the battery. The statement that the first three charges require more than 12 hours of charging is clearly a continuation of nickel batteries (such as nickel cadmium and nickel hydrogen). So this statement can be said to have been misinterpreted from the beginning. There are significant differences in the charging and discharging characteristics between lithium batteries and nickel batteries, and it can be very clear that all serious formal technical materials emphasize that overcharging and overcharging can cause significant harm to lithium batteries, especially liquid lithium-ion batteries. Therefore, it is best to charge according to standard time and methods, especially do not charge for longer than 12 hours.
So does the battery need to be activated? The answer is yes, it needs to be activated! However, this process is completed by the manufacturer and is not related to the user, and the user does not have the ability to complete it. The real activation process of a lithium ion battery is as follows: the lithium ion battery shell is filled with electrolyte - sealed - formed, which is constant voltage charging, then discharged, and subjected to several cycles to fully immerse the electrode in the electrolyte and activate it until the capacity meets the requirements. This is the activation process - capacity division, which means that the lithium ion battery has already been activated by the user after leaving the factory. In addition, some of the battery activation processes require the battery to be in an open state, and then sealed after activation. Unless you have battery cell production equipment, how can you complete it?
